A Bauhaus-style modernist house designed by architect Édouard Taelemans in 1928, which won the 1st prize for architecture in 1930 for a resolutely contemporary house at the time, located near the Bois de la Cambre.
Completely renovated by the architect Erpicum, the interior layout has been redesigned to create an interplay of light and space between the various reception and living areas.
With its strict architectural purity, the house is resolutely designed for lovers of works of art and spans approx. 800 m² on a plot of approx. 3 ares 70.
An entire floor is devoted to the parental area, comprising a spacious bedroom, a very large dressing room and a handsome bathroom.
